Thrust ball bearings are designed to withstand thrust loads during high-speed rotation and are composed of washer-like rings with raceway grooves for ball rolling. Due to the seat-cushion shape of the rings, thrust ball bearings are divided into two types: flat-seat cushion type and self-aligning spherical seat cushion type. Additionally, these bearings can withstand axial loads but not radial loads.

Thrust ball bearings are available in two types: one-way and two-way. One-way thrust ball bearings consist of two rings (the shaft ring and the bearing race) and a cage filled with balls. Two-way thrust ball bearings consist of three rings and two cages filled with balls. In the case of the two-way type, the shaft ring is sandwiched between two cages filled with balls.
Features
1. Equipped with both one-way and two-way types
2. To accommodate installation errors, whether unidirectional or bidirectional, the spherical self-aligning spherical seat pad type or the type with a spherical seat ring can be selected.
